Kingdom of Macedon, Philip III Arrhidaios AR Drachm. Struck under Menander or Kleitos, in the types of Alexander III. 'Kolophon', circa 323-319 BC. Head of Herakles to right, wearing lion skin headdress / Zeus Aëtophoros seated to left, holding sceptre; ΦIΛIΠΠOY to right, kithara in left field, A below throne. Price P44; Müller P51; HGC 3.1, 974d. 4.47g, 17mm, 12h.

Good Extremely Fine; bright, lustrous metal.

From the inventory of a North American dealer.
